Indian security guard found dead at AHC in Ctg

Police recovered the body of an Indian national on Tuesday morning from the premises of the Indian Assistant High Commission (AHC) in Khulshi area of Chattogram city.

The deceased has been identified as 38-year-old Naren Dhar, who was employed as a security guard at the diplomatic mission.

Authorities were alerted to the incident around 10:00 AM when officials from the Assistant High Commission contacted the Khulshi Police Station. 

A police team subsequently discovered the body positioned in front of a staff toilet within the office compound.

Aminur Rashid, Assistant Commissioner of the Chattogram Metropolitan Police (CMP), confirmed the recovery and stated that the body has been transported to the Chittagong Medical College (CMC) Hospital morgue for a post-mortem examination.

While the circumstances surrounding the death remain unclear, police officials noted that a formal investigation is underway. "The exact cause of death will be determined once we receive the autopsy report," Rashid added.
